Background
Lumos Fiber recently began pulling new telecom fiber throughout Elmwood Park. Within the span of a few days, they had hit numerous gas, sewer, water, and electrical lines.
On the evening of November 13th, they hit a gas line on Lincoln Street next to Roy Lynch Park and Logan Elementary, both of which were full of children. Fortunately, no one was injured, but this did result in the closure of Elmwood Avenue during rush hour and caused massive gridlock.
While we absolutely welcome another service provider, it cannot be at this level disruption to the neighborhood.
Stop Work Order
On November 14th, the City of Columbia issued a stop work order to Lumos Fiber in Elmwood Park. This order will not be released until such a time as they satisfy numerous requirements. You may still see crews doing clean up work, but they should not be doing any digging or boring.
Hazmat Detection Sweeps
Columbia Fire Department Hazmat Teams will be walking the neighborhood with detection meters to look for any unreported leaks. If you suspect there may be a leak, please call 911.
